Hello, I'm looking to connect Asterisk with three (four in the future) PSTN lines, and would like to get some opinions on the TDM400 Digium card, vs. sip gateways like the Mediatrix 1204, vs. other hardware solutions I'm not yet aware of.
I need the ability to prioritize which PSTN lines are used for outgoing calls (I understand this can be done with the Mediatrix -- http://lists.digium.com/pipermail/asterisk-users/2004-February/035926.html), and only answer two of the three lines (the third line will be answered by a directly connected FAX machine, but we can use that line for outgoing calls if the first two PSTNs are in use). Does the higher cost of something like the Mediatrix ($634) bring advantages to the table over the TDM04b ($337)? Does the TDM card provide functionality which the sip gateways do not (e.g. incoming / outgoing call progress)?
